Building the “Common” Infrastructure
We’re consolidating all user and group authentication into a new, central Common Infrastructure. This is a significant technical milestone:
- Why this matters: It sets the stage for the upcoming Synergy Federated Network, enabling seamless collaboration across SaaS, dedicated, and self-managed deployments.
- How it helps: With a unified authentication system, organizations can connect, invite, and work with users from any other SynergyOS deployment securely—removing silos and paving the way for smarter, cross-company workflows.
Personal Accounts Are Coming
We’re taking the first steps to support personal users with direct sign-up and automatic workspace creation. In the near future, anyone will be able to use SynergyOS—not just organizations or teams. This shift will make SynergyOS more open, flexible, and relevant for individual professionals.
Streamlining Navigation and Repo Switching
We’re redesigning the home screen and navigation experience to make managing multiple repositories—whether business or personal—more intuitive. Users will be able to view, access, and switch between all their workspaces from one place.
Preparing All Platforms
These backend and design changes are being integrated into our mobile app, add-ins, and Synergy Tools to ensure a seamless experience everywhere you use SynergyOS.
